package images
import (
v1 "github.com/opencontainers/image-spec/specs-go/v1"
"reflect"
"testing"
)
func TestParseArchVariant(t *testing.T) {
type args struct {
platform string
}
tests := []struct {
name string
args args
want string
want1 string
}{
{
name: "test1",
args: args{
platform: "amd64",
},
want: "amd64",
want1: "",
},
{
name: "test2",
args: args{
platform: "arm/v8",
},
want: "arm",
want1: "v8",
},
}
for _, tt := range tests {
t.Run(tt.name, func(t *testing.T) {
got, got1 := ParseArchVariant(tt.args.platform)
if got != tt.want {
t.Errorf("ParseArchVariant() got = %v, want %v", got, tt.want)
}
if got1 != tt.want1 {
t.Errorf("ParseArchVariant() got1 = %v, want %v", got1, tt.want1)
}
})
}
}
func TestParseRepositoryTag(t *testing.T) {
type args struct {
repos string
}
tests := []struct {
name string
args args
want string
want1 string
}{
{
name: "test1",
args: args{
repos: "k8s.gcr.io/kube-apiserver-amd64:v1.16.3",
},
want: "k8s.gcr.io/kube-apiserver-amd64",
want1: "v1.16.3",
},
{
name: "test2",
args: args{
repos: "docker.io/kubesphere/kube-apiserver:v1.16.3",
},
want: "docker.io/kubesphere/kube-apiserver",
want1: "v1.16.3",
},
{
name: "test3",
args: args{
repos: "kube-apiserver:v1.16.3",
},
want: "kube-apiserver",
want1: "v1.16.3",
},
{
name: "test4",
args: args{
repos: "calico:cni:v3.20.0-armv7",
},
want: "calico:cni",
want1: "v3.20.0-armv7",
},
}
for _, tt := range tests {
t.Run(tt.name, func(t *testing.T) {
got, got1 := ParseImageTag(tt.args.repos)
if got != tt.want {
t.Errorf("ParseImageTag() got = %v, want %v", got, tt.want)
}
if got1 != tt.want1 {
t.Errorf("ParseImageTag() got1 = %v, want %v", got1, tt.want1)
}
})
}
}
func TestParseImageWithArchTag(t *testing.T) {
tests := []struct {
name string
ref string
want1 string
want2 v1.Platform
}{
{
name: "t1",
ref: "kube-apiserver:v1.21.5-amd64",
want1: "kube-apiserver:v1.21.5",
want2: v1.Platform{
OS: "linux",
Architecture: "amd64",
Variant: "",
},
},
{
name: "t1",
ref: "kube-apiserver:v1.21.5-amd64",
want1: "kube-apiserver:v1.21.5",
want2: v1.Platform{
OS: "linux",
Architecture: "amd64",
},
},
{
name: "t2",
ref: "kube-apiserver:v1.21.5-arm-v7",
want1: "kube-apiserver:v1.21.5",
want2: v1.Platform{
OS: "linux",
Architecture: "arm",
Variant: "v7",
},
},
}
for _, tt := range tests {
t.Run(tt.name, func(t *testing.T) {
got, got1 := ParseImageWithArchTag(tt.ref)
if got != tt.want1 {
t.Errorf("ParseImageTag() got = %v, want %v", got, tt.want1)
}
if !reflect.DeepEqual(got1, tt.want2) {
t.Errorf("ParseImageWithArchTag() = %v, want %v", got, tt.want2)
}
})
}
}
